OpenAI closes $110 billion funding round with backing from Amazon($50B), Nvidia ($30B), Softbank ($30B)

Source: [OpenAI closes $110 billion funding round in largest private financing](https://www.cnbc.com/2026/02/27/open-ai-funding-round-amazon.html) OpenAI has closed a $110 billion funding round, a financing that’s more than double the size of its [last raise](https://www.cnbc.com/2025/03/31/openai-closes-40-billion-in-funding-the-largest-private-fundraise-in-history-softbank-chatgpt.html) a year ago, which was a record for a private tech company.
